Output 77e3130acdc49a0c1f925d2710d26b8537ea9105a00b407067fd46c2d21ebb76:3

value
105780
script pubkey
OP_0 OP_PUSHBYTES_20 c34dac9eb64bbff5254072ed6945dda5660c5f2d
address
bc1qcdx6e84kfwll2f2qwtkkj3wa54nqched3t96yw
transaction
77e3130acdc49a0c1f925d2710d26b8537ea9105a00b407067fd46c2d21ebb76
spent
true